WebThe decision to go-live with a new IT solution is one of the most important decisions a project Steering Committee and Executive Sponsor must make. The decision must consider the readiness of not only the solution, but also the organization(s) responsible for supporting the solution and those required to use it. WebDec 31, 2024 · Technology Readiness Levels (TRL) are a method of estimating the technology maturity of Critical Technology Elements (CTE) of a program during the acquisition process.
